The short version
With 11,632 people, Wilton Manors is a city in Florida. The median age is 46.8, about 10 years above the US median. Owners hold 53% of the housing stock. The typical home is worth $340,200, having more than doubled since 2000. About 35% of adults have finished a four-year degree. Poverty is uncommon here, at 9.7% of locals.

Frequently asked
How many people live in Wilton Manors, Florida? Wilton Manors, Florida has about 11,632 residents according to the 2010 American Community Survey.
What is the median household income in Wilton Manors, Florida? The typical household in Wilton Manors, Florida earns about $49,991 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.
Is Wilton Manors, Florida expensive? In Wilton Manors, Florida, the median home is worth about $340,200, and the typical rent is about $1,026 a month.
How educated are people in Wilton Manors, Florida? About 34.7% of adults age 25 and over in Wilton Manors, Florida hold a bachelor's degree or higher.
What is the poverty rate in Wilton Manors, Florida? About 9.7% of people in Wilton Manors, Florida live below the federal poverty line.
